Painful budget cuts are for greater good

COLIN BOAG

Still looking for a club: Former England full-back Mike Brown left Newcastle at the end of last season
PICTURE: Getty Images

The Rugby Players’ Association (RPA), has said that up to 80 Premiership players have been left without contracts as a result of the salary cap cut. For the players affected it’s horrible, as what are already short careers in professional sport are being cut even shorter, but we should keep a sense of perspective about this.
Elite sport is a tough and unforgiving business, and for every player who earns a Premiership contract, there are plenty of others...
